The Technical Program for 2024 is designed to bring greater integration between the Society of Exploration Geophysicists (SEG), the American Association of Petroleum Geology (AAPG), and the Society for Sedimentary Geology (SEPM) members to discuss, debate, and understand potential solutions for our industry. The technical themes are designed around geographical regions to bring subsurface geoscientists together evaluating ideas and issues in specific areas and basins. There will be sessions for specific technology areas in geophysics and geology, but submitted abstracts should also consider integration and application to unlock questions in the subsurface.
